nm4 2009/11/20 21:22:20 GMT
Modified files:
exim-doc/doc-txt ChangeLog
exim-src/scripts Configure-Makefile
Log:
Flag broken perl installation during build. Fixes: #915
Revision Changes Path
1.598 +2 -0 exim/exim-doc/doc-txt/ChangeLog
1.3 +6 -0 exim/exim-src/scripts/Configure-Makefile
Index: ChangeLog
===================================================================
RCS file: /home/cvs/exim/exim-doc/doc-txt/ChangeLog,v
retrieving revision 1.597
retrieving revision 1.598
diff -u -r1.597 -r1.598
--- ChangeLog 20 Nov 2009 12:18:19 -0000 1.597
+++ ChangeLog 20 Nov 2009 21:22:20 -0000 1.598
@@ -1,4 +1,4 @@
-$Cambridge: exim/exim-doc/doc-txt/ChangeLog,v 1.597 2009/11/20 12:18:19 nm4 Exp $
+$Cambridge: exim/exim-doc/doc-txt/ChangeLog,v 1.598 2009/11/20 21:22:20 nm4 Exp $
Change log file for Exim from version 4.21
-------------------------------------------
@@ -14,6 +14,8 @@
NM/03 Bugzilla 847: Enable DNSDB lookup by default.
+NM/04 Bugzilla 915: Flag broken perl installation during build.
+
Exim version 4.70
-----------------
Index: Configure-Makefile
===================================================================
RCS file: /home/cvs/exim/exim-src/scripts/Configure-Makefile,v
retrieving revision 1.2
retrieving revision 1.3
diff -u -r1.2 -r1.3
--- Configure-Makefile 19 Sep 2005 14:42:31 -0000 1.2
+++ Configure-Makefile 20 Nov 2009 21:22:20 -0000 1.3
@@ -1,5 +1,5 @@
#! /bin/sh
-# $Cambridge: exim/exim-src/scripts/Configure-Makefile,v 1.2 2005/09/19 14:42:31 ph10 Exp $
+# $Cambridge: exim/exim-src/scripts/Configure-Makefile,v 1.3 2009/11/20 21:22:20 nm4 Exp $
# Shell script to build Makefile in a build directory. It must be called
# from inside the directory. It does its own checking of when to rebuild; it
@@ -129,6 +129,12 @@
exit 1
fi
+ EXTUTILS_EMBED_NOT_INSTALLED=`$PERL_COMMAND -MExtUtils::Embed -e ";" 2>&1`
+ if [ "${EXTUTILS_EMBED_NOT_INSTALLED}" != "" ] ; then
+ echo "Please install ExtUtils::Embed for $PERL_COMMAND"
+ exit 1;
+ fi
+
mv $mft $mftt
echo "PERL_CC=`$PERL_COMMAND -MConfig -e 'print $Config{cc}'`" >>$mft
echo "PERL_CCOPTS=`$PERL_COMMAND -MExtUtils::Embed -e ccopts`" >>$mft